2. Navigating Academic Literature: Strategies for Effective Research

Proficiently exploring academic literature is a paramount skill for any researcher. It empowers scholars to glean crucial knowledge, construct well-informed arguments, and contribute their respective fields. To successfully navigate this vast landscape of scholarly works, researchers should harness a variety of strategies.

  • Begin with a thorough understanding of your research question. This will guide your search and help you pinpoint relevant keywords.
  • Leverage academic databases such as JSTOR, Scopus, and Web of Science to obtain a wide range of scholarly articles, books, and other resources.
  • Become proficient in Boolean operators (AND, OR, NOT) to focus your searches and retrieve the most applicable results.
  • Evaluate the credibility of sources by considering the author's expertise, the publication's reputation, and the date of publication.
  • Synthesize information from multiple sources to develop a holistic understanding of your research topic.
